How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Santa Teresa?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Santa Teresa Studio Apartments | $901 | $715 | $1,111 |
Santa Teresa 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,078 | $725 | $1,895 |
Santa Teresa 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,255 | $508 | $2,198 |
Santa Teresa 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,511 | $733 | $2,415 |
Santa Teresa 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,576 | $828 | $2,650 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Santa Teresa Apartments with Swimming Pool
How much is the average rent for Santa Teresa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Santa Teresa with Swimming Pool is $1,260.
What is the largest Santa Teresa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Santa Teresa is a 2,127 square feet unit starting from $900 at The Retreat.
What is the average size for Santa Teresa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Santa Teresa is currently at 661 sq ft.
